The Laurel Trust | funding for innovative school-based projects

We are pleased to introduce The Laurel Trust, a national charity who provide grant-funding and support to schools and other agencies to put imaginative evidence-informed research into practice. 
Picture
The Laurel Trust is committed to raise hopes and horizons for vulnerable children and their families across the South West region and is keen to support schools serving disadvantaged communities to make sustainable differences to children’s learning and life chances.
 
In recent years, through grant funding and support, the Trust has worked with cohorts of schools and other agencies to put evidence-informed research into practice and supported projects across the country in diverse settings, including areas of deprivation and disadvantage in cities, urban, rural and coastal areas from Okehampton to Blyth and from Ipswich to Blackpool.
 
The opportunity to apply in the current funding round is now open and will remain open until:
​Friday 28 February 2025 at 1700.

The theme for projects this year is:

Effective Transition | Educational readiness for every school at every phase.
Picture
Picture
The grants are designed to support groups of schools to work together to re-imagine education in our current world, and to place emphasis on a culture rooted in emotional and academic resilience. The proposed research must focus on improving the life chances for children and young people from educationally disadvantaged backgrounds.

With this in mind The Laurel Trust is looking to support imaginative collaborations between schools, which develop innovative approaches that foster collaboration and creativity to promote continuity of learning, well-being and resilience, and which build sustainable relationships between teachers and families to support the readiness of children and young people for the next phase of their education.
 
Applications are encouraged from all stages of educational transition, including Early Years and Special Schools. This year The Laurel Trust are particularly welcoming applications from the areas in which they have had fewer applications in the past – and this includes the South West!
